The cognitive part is a 75 multiple-choice computer based exam. It is designed to test the understanding and application of the basic fundamentals of laparoscopy. The manual skills test consists of five simulation exercises that incorporate and represent most of the skills for basic laparoscopic surgery. Both exams are timed.
The website study guides cover clinical theory, interactive patient scenarios and manual skills training.
